Hi,
I have a problem with my 2002 x-type base 2.5 manual trans.
the transmission will not shift into first gear or reverse while running and is difficult to shift while moving.
The clutch did fail and was towed to a local shop. I was able to purchase a complete Luk set set including a new DMF.
The clutch was replaced with and new master cylinder......still has the same issue.
The system has been bled several times , the transmission shifts smothly through all gears when engine is off so I dont suspect a shift fork issue.
I am at a loss ... any advice would be appreciated

Most likely the clutch isn't fully disengaging when the pedal is depressed. I assume you changed the entire clutch assembly (pressure plate, disc, throw-out bearing, slave cylinder). If so, it could possibly be a warped flywheel which is dragging on the clutch disc (and therefore the transmission main shaft) even when the pedal is depressed. I would also check to see if there are any rubber sections in the line between the clutch master cylinder and slave cylinder. The hose might be soft and "ballooning" under pressure leading to an incomplete disengagement of the clutch.
